在使用WordPress建站过程中,数据丢失或误删是常见问题。如果您的网站托管在宝塔面板上,可以通过备份快速恢复数据。本文将详细介绍如何在宝塔面板中恢复WordPress网站的数据,包括数据库、文件及完整站点备份的还原方法。
一、准备工作
- 确认备份文件:确保您已通过宝塔面板或插件(如UpdraftPlus)备份了网站数据,包括:
- 网站文件(通常位于
/www/wwwroot/站点目录
) - 数据库(MySQL或MariaDB)
- 其他配置文件(如Nginx/Apache配置)
- 备份当前数据:恢复前建议先备份现有数据,避免覆盖错误。
二、恢复网站文件
- 通过宝塔面板恢复
- 登录宝塔面板,进入“文件”管理。
- 找到备份的压缩包(如
site_backup.tar.gz
),解压到网站根目录(覆盖原有文件)。
- 手动上传恢复
- 若备份文件在本地,可通过FTP或宝塔的“上传”功能将文件传至服务器,再解压替换。
三、恢复数据库
- 通过宝塔数据库管理工具
- 进入宝塔面板的“数据库”页面,点击对应数据库的“管理”。
- 选择“导入”,上传备份的SQL文件(如
wp_backup.sql
),执行导入。
- 使用phpMyAdmin
- 通过宝塔面板打开phpMyAdmin,选择目标数据库。
- 点击“导入”选项卡,上传SQL文件并运行。
四、恢复完整站点(宝塔一键还原)
如果使用宝塔的“计划任务”功能备份过整站:
- 进入“计划任务”页面,找到备份记录。
- 点击“还原”按钮,选择需要恢复的备份版本,系统将自动还原文件和数据库。
五、检查恢复结果
- 访问网站首页,确认页面和功能正常。
- 登录WordPress后台,检查文章、插件等数据是否完整。
- 若出现错误(如数据库连接失败),检查
wp-config.php
中的数据库配置是否匹配。
六、常见问题
- 备份文件损坏:尝试重新备份或使用其他备份源。
- 权限问题:恢复后检查文件权限(建议目录755,文件644)。
- 数据库冲突:确保恢复的数据库与当前WordPress配置一致。
通过以上步骤,您可以高效恢复WordPress数据。建议定期备份并存储到云端(如阿里云OSS),以进一步提升数据安全性。